Let's take a closer look at the career opportunities and job market trends for these roles: 1. **Ethical Hacker**: Also known as white-hat hackers, these professionals use their skills to identify vulnerabilities in a system before malicious hackers can exploit them. According to the UK government's National Cyber Security Centre, ethical hacking is a critical skill in the cybersecurity sector. The average salary for an ethical hacker in the UK is around £52,500, with senior positions offering salaries up to £85,000. 2. **Security Analyst**: These professionals monitor networks for security breaches and respond to cybersecurity incidents. The demand for security analysts is high, with the UK government predicting a shortage of 10,000 cybersecurity professionals by 2025. The average salary for a security analyst in the UK is around £42,500, with senior positions offering salaries up to £70,000. 3. **Security Engineer**: Security engineers design, build, and maintain secure systems. They work closely with security analysts and managers to ensure that an organization's digital assets are protected. The average salary for a security engineer in the UK is around £50,000, with senior positions offering salaries up to £90,000. 4. **Security Manager**: Security managers are responsible for overseeing an organization's cybersecurity strategy. They ensure that the organization's security policies and procedures are up-to-date and effective. The average salary for a security manager in the UK is around £60,000, with senior positions offering salaries up to £120,000. 5. **Cryptographer**: Cryptographers use mathematical theories to develop algorithms and ciphers that protect data. They work on creating and implementing encryption techniques to ensure the confidentiality, integrity, and authenticity of data. The average salary for a cryptographer in the UK is around £55,000, with senior positions offering salaries up to £100,000.
